General Information
|
Contact Information
127 So Davis Ave, Columbus, Ohio 43222-1504 Request Free Information |
|
|
Degrees Offered
Bachelor's Degree Master's Degree |
Type of Institution
Private not-for-profit, 4-year or above |
|
Certificates Offered
Post-master's certificate |
Carnegie Classification
Other separate health profession schools |
|
Special Learning Opportunities
ROTC ( Army, Air Force ) |
Federal Aid
Eligible students may receive Pell Grants and other federal aid (e.g. Stafford Loan) or scholarships. Students will not be eligible for federal aid without completing the FAFSA. Here is a link to the Mount Carmel College of Nursing FAFSA School Code. |
|
Credit Accepted
Dual credit (college credit earned while in high school) |
Religious Affiliation
Roman Catholic |
|
Student Population
679 (641 undergraduates) |
Campus Setting
City: Large |
|
Undergraduate Student Age
63 % under 25 37 % over 25 |
Campus Housing
No
